On Tue, Jun 20, 2017 at 02:05:53AM -0700, Hugh Dickins wrote:
> On Mon, 19 Jun 2017, Dave Jones wrote:
> >
> > I hacked up this harness to try and narrow it down more..
> >
> > #!/bin/bash
> >
> > . scripts/taint.sh
> >
> > while [ 1 ];
> > do
> > ./trinity -a64 -C1 -c mmap -N1 --enable-fds=testfile
> > check_tainted
> > done
>
> Very helpful reproducer, thank you Dave: I tried a couple of times,
> and it crashed in about 3 minutes each time. And good news is that
> the check that Linus suggested does indeed fix it. I'm anxious to
> send the patch in now, so have only tested about half an hour on
> x86_64 and half an hour x86_32 so far, just to make sure that at
> least there isn't something too embarrassing just around this first
> corner (some of the time with ulimit -s at default 8192, some of
> the time unlimited, since that affects layout decisions). I'll
> send in the patch now - many thanks for catching this so quickly.
Confirming that the patch seems to be doing the job for me too.
I'll leave it run for the morning, but initial results look good.
